Nelly Korda Breaks Through at U.S. Women’s Open with Stellar Round
World No. 1 Nelly Korda put her previous struggles at the U.S. Women’s Open behind her with an impressive 5-under 67 on Friday at Erin Hills. After starting the tournament with an even-par 72, she surged up the leaderboard, climbing 29 spots to sit comfortably inside the top five heading into the weekend. Her round featured five birdies, including three consecutive gains on holes 4, 5, and 7, demonstrating a newfound rhythm in a tournament where she’s historically faced challenges.
